DCC awarded Meydan City contract
Dubai Contracting Company (DCC) has been awarded a turnkey contract to construct a new mixed-use tower in Meydan City.

Located in the heart of Dubai's new urban frontier, the project comprises a total built up area of 300,000 square feet dedicated to luxurious residential commercial and office spaces.
The tower is a significant addition to the Meydan City development, comprising 26 storeys, including two basements, a ground level, and five podium floors.
Catering to both professional and residential needs, this high-quality, modern tower will reflect the standards applied to all DCC turnkey projects.
"Located 7km from the Dubai International Airport, Meydan City is positioned as a major future hub for Dubai, and the expectations for the project are high," said Ian Harper, contracts director at DCC.
